Barclays Bank PLC is a multinational investment bank and financial services company headquartered in London, UK. With a rich history dating back to 1690, Barclays has established itself as a leading player in the global financial industry, offering a wide range of services to individuals, businesses, and institutions. The company’s commitment to innovation and excellence has helped it maintain a strong presence in the competitive financial market. The 424B2 form filed by Barclays Bank PLC falls under the category of a prospectus supplement. This type of SEC filing is typically used by companies to provide additional information or updates to a previously filed prospectus. In this case, the 424B2 form serves as a supplement to the prospectus related to the securities being offered by Barclays Bank PLC. Investors can review this filing to gain insights into the terms and conditions of the securities being offered, helping them make informed investment decisions.
